Program Summary
Rising Strong serves families who are at risk for separation due to parental substance misuse by providing safe housing, substance misuse treatment, case management, and other supportive wraparound services. By serving whole families, our aim is to reduce trauma in children, decrease the rates of foster care placements, and remove barriers that traditionally prevent parents from succeeding in substance abuse treatment. We walk alongside and support vulnerable families as they seek to change their stories.
Job Summary
This position models appropriate health and safety standards for all individuals and families. This position coaches, practices, encourages, and empower families in reunification and recovery both short and long term.
Job Duties/Responsibilities
To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to satisfactorily perform each of the essential duties/responsibilities listed below.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ential duties/responsibilities of this job.
- Assist residents, as needed, with urgent care issues.
- Conduct urinalysis testing, as requested by staff leadership.
- Maintain family records, daily log and complete all other necessary documentation.
- Monitor the building for safety and potential risks to sobriety.
- Assist residents, as needed, with solving problems and conflict resolution. The goal is creating and identifying processes and routines that can be carried out successfully to life outside the program.
- Coach families on policies and procedures to ensure that Rising Strong rules are being followed and that families are practicing safe habits.
- Carry out shift responsibilities to ensure the ongoing safety, cleanliness, and smooth operation of the facility.
- Intervene in emotionally charged situations to deescalate conflict.
- Pay attention and intervene when families are isolating from the community.
- Maintain a high alert for safety threats for all family members and intervene immediately to remove or reduce the threat.
- Ensure no families leave the facility without authorization from appropriate staff members.
- Report any suspicion of drug or alcohol use to the appropriate staff members immediately.
- Assist in calmly and compassionately responding to relapses with staff leadership, with safety for all parties as the priority.
- Maintain hygienic and organized supply areas.
- Assist with leading activities for parents and children.
- Assist with providing childcare.
- Assist with transporting families as assigned.
- Answer the phone and take messages.
- Provide leadership and appropriate response in the case of an emergency.
- When subpoenaed or otherwise called upon, appear in court to testify regarding families’ involvement in the program.
- Uses appropriate administrative, fiscal, physical, and technical safeguards to ensure the confidentiality, integrity, and security of CCEW client protected health information (PHI), per regulations outlined in the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act of 1996 (HIPAA).
- Accurately account for time worked according to agency standards.
- Will regularly utilize all forms of communication (email, text, phone, etc.) and database practices necessary for this position and as directed by supervisor.
- As a mandated reporter, follows all procedures outlined in agency policies and procedures to report to the proper agency when there is suspicion and/or confirmation that a child or adult has been a victim of abuse or neglect.
- Perform as a team member to assure that productivity outcome measures are achieved.
- Adhere to the tenets of Catholic Social Teaching and Catholic Doctrine.
- Perform related functions necessary to support the mission and core values of Catholic Charities.
